You may be experiencing a panic attack. Here are some things you can do to help manage your symptoms:
1. Deep Breathing: Take slow, deep breaths in through your nose and exhale through your mouth. This helps calm your nervous system and decreases heart rate.
2. Relaxation Techniques: Practice progressive muscle relaxation, yoga, or meditation to calm your mind and reduce tension.
3. Hydration: Drink some cool water to prevent dehydration and dizziness.
4. Cool Down: If you are feeling overheated, move to a cooler environment, remove layers of clothing, and apply a cold compress to your forehead.
5. Sit or Lie Down: Find a comfortable position to sit or lie down to reduce light-headedness.
6. Stay Grounded: Try to focus on your surroundings and practice mindfulness techniques to anchor yourself in the present moment.
7. Identify Triggers: If you can recognize what triggered the panic attack, try to avoid similar situations in the future.
8. Practice Self-Care: Make sure you are getting enough sleep, eating nutritious foods, and engaging in regular physical activity.
9. Talk to a Professional: If panic attacks become frequent or overwhelming, consider talking to a mental health professional for further support and management strategies.
Remember that panic attacks are temporary and will eventually subside. By practicing these techniques and strategies, you can help reduce the severity and duration of your symptoms and gradually manage your anxiety better.
